HONG KONG SAR:

Zurich Insurance (Hong Kong) announced today the launch of the new "Helpersafe" Domestic Helper Insurance Plan, to meet the ever-changing protection needs of employers and domestic helpers. In addition to the coverage of traditional domestic helper insurance plans,

The cover can be bought by paying an annual premium of HKD946, equivalent to less than HKD2.6 a day.

The cover has multiple new protections, including replacement expenses caused by a domestic helper's resignation within three months of the initial contract, or intentional/negligent injuries to the household children or elders, and service interruption cover if the domestic helper suffers from cancer or heart disease.Zurich Hong Kong has expanded the scope of support, to include protections such as replacement expenses caused by specific events, plus the outpatient expenses and hospitalization fees due to a domestic helper's diagnosis of cancer or heart disease. Under one plan, domestic helpers will also enjoy both network and non-network outpatient medical benefits, and up to HKD80,000 hospitalization benefit per policy year.     

According to government statistics, there were close to 380,000 foreign domestic helpers in Hong Kong at the end of 2020.

Hong Kong people are known for their long hours at work, so domestic helpers are vital to a household's cleanliness and meals, and also caring for the children and elderly. They are essential to running a home, and if a domestic helper were to be in an accident or have fallen ill, it may be financially and emotionally consuming for the employer. At the same time, employers must be vigilant of the potential financial and liability risks from hiring domestic helpers.

"Helpersafe" will pay the replacement expenses of up to HKD5,000 per policy year if the replacement is necessary due to various reasons.like the domestic helper resigns within three months of the initial contract; or commits fraud or dishonest acts; or goes missing or leaves without prior notice.
